Cracked Pipings
Pressure from the environments can cause drain line pipes to fracture. Tree roots can twist around sewer lines and also weaken or perhaps split the pipes causing leakage. Drain lines in older residences are a lot more vulnerable to this sort of damage.
Corroded Pipes
Calcium as well as magnesium develop gradually can make sewage pipes corrode. If left neglected to can trigger splits and leakages in the lengthy run, the deterioration.
Blocked pipes
The sewer system can not handle content that will not quickly deteriorate. Flushing points Iike nylon as well as paper towels away in time can result in your sewer line being obstructed. Oil as well as oil can also obstruct your sewage line which is why they must be disposed of in a container rather than away.
Sewer Line Repair Service or Substitute
Depending upon the level of damages your sewer line might require repair work or replacement of some parts that are not acting up to par. A drain line examination must be made with a drainage cam to establish the extent of the damages. For small damage, pipeline cellular lining is a superb repair work choice; affordable as well as non-time consuming. Trenchless sewer line fixing is likewise an alternative. For even more major conditions, the standard approach of digging and excavation may be needed to transform the entire sewer line. This is an intrusive technique that is both time-consuming as well as pricey. Sewer Line Problems of the Past
Generally speaking, sewer lines really aren’t prone to any specific problems that other pipes throughout your home are—clogs, corrosion, and leaks can impact a plumbing pipe inside the house just as it can a sewer line.
The problem is how easily accessible the sewer line is. In the past, sewer line repairs or replacement required a complete excavation to reach. This necessitated expensive equipment rental, and often days to complete—up to a week in many cases. Plus, you’d have a busted up yard to contend with afterward, which is especially a pain if you have trees or plants growing in your yard.
The Convenience of Trenchless Technology
Trenchless technology allows our team to access your sewer line with nothing more than a single hole at each end of the affected pipe. This requires less equipment, less manpower, and less disruption to your property.
With the right tools in place and the plumbing professionals to get the job done, your sewer line repair or replacement might take as little as 2 days, and you won’t have to worry about completely re-landscaping your front lawn afterward.
